A Guide to Onboarding Your Kitchen at Smart City Kitchens

Welcome to Smart City Kitchens! Your new cloud kitchen is the engine of your food and beverage (F&B) business, and we’re here to help you get it running smoothly. Our onboarding process is designed to be a clear, step-by-step journey so you have all the necessary tools and information to launch and grow your brand with confidence.

Step 1: Getting to know you and your business

Before we begin the technical setup, the first step is a simple introduction. We want to understand your vision and how we can best support you. This is a crucial foundation for a successful partnership.

We’ll need some basic information about your brand, including:

  • Brand name and cuisine type
  • Operating hours
  • Licence types and certifications
  • Experience with cloud kitchens

You’ll also need to provide the email of your finance personnel for all invoicing and financial communications. This initial information helps us tailor our support and ensure everything is set up correctly from the very beginning.

Step 2: Kitchen set up

This is the most hands-on part of the process. You’ll need to decide on the equipment for your cloud kitchen and determine its layout. We’ll work with you to make sure your equipment is compatible with your specific kitchen unit’s power supply and gas connections.

  • Equipment schedule: You’ll need to list every single piece of equipment you plan to bring in. This includes the brand, model number, dimensions, and all utility requirements. A template will be provided to make this easy.
  • Kitchen layout plan: This plan needs to be submitted with all your equipment clearly labelled. It’s not just for our records; it’s a required part of your SFA application. A CAD drawing is preferred, but a to-scale sketch from your equipment provider is also acceptable.
  • Kitchen improvements: If you need any upgrades or customisations, these are subject to our approval and will be done by our trusted contractors at your cost. We’ll handle the coordination to guarantee the work is done to our standards.

Step 3: SFA application

Securing your Singapore Food Agency (SFA) licence is essential for legal operations in Singapore. We’ll provide you with a comprehensive guide and a list of all the necessary documents to make the application process straightforward.

  • Licence types: You’ll apply for either a Food Shop Licence (for regular food sales and deliveries) or a Food Processing Licence (for B2B purposes and production).
  • Online submission: You’ll submit your application via the GoBusiness portal. Once submitted, please provide us with your application number so we can track it. The SFA will then schedule either an in-principle approval (for Food Shop Licences) or an on-site inspection (for Food Processing Licences).
  • Final approval: After any outstanding documents are submitted and reviewed, you can make the payment and receive your final licence.

Step 4: Digital onboarding

This phase is all about getting your brand visible and ready to take orders. We’ll help you set up your brand on the major delivery platforms and plan your initial market launch.

  • Delivery platform setup: We recommend onboarding with GrabFood, Foodpanda, and Deliveroo for maximum market reach. We can connect you with our points of contact at each platform to streamline the process.
  • Menu and photo review: Our Customer Success team can provide a menu consultation to help you optimise your offerings for delivery platforms. They will also ensure your menu descriptions and photos are polished and ready to attract customers.
  • Launch campaign: We’ll help you strategise your launch, from setting a marketing budget to planning aggressive campaigns with at least one delivery platform to build initial momentum.
